Trade Desk (NASDAQ:TTD - Get Free Report) had its target price cut by investment analysts at Stifel Nicolaus from $95.00 to $90.00 in a research note issued to investors on Friday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has a "buy" rating on the technology company's stock. Stifel Nicolaus' price target indicates a potential upside of 62.28% from the stock's previous close.

Trade Desk Trading Down 37.2%
NASDAQ:TTD traded down $32.87 on Friday, hitting $55.46. 67,623,822 shares of the company's stock traded hands, compared to its average volume of 10,506,834. The company has a market cap of $27.26 billion, a PE ratio of 67.29,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 4.07 and a beta of 1.37. Trade Desk has a 1 year low of $42.96 and a 1 year high of $141.53. The firm has a 50-day moving average price of $76.70 and a 200-day moving average price of $73.84.
Trade Desk (NASDAQ:TTD -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, August 7th. The technology company reported $0.41 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.42 by ($0.01). Trade Desk had a net margin of 16.04% and a return on equity of 15.41%. The company had revenue of $694.04 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$686.00 million.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company posted $0.39 EPS. The firm's quarterly revenue was up 18.7%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, research analysts forecast that Trade Desk will post 1.06 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Trade Desk Company Profile
(
Get Free Report)
The Trade Desk, Inc operates as a technology company in the United States and internationally. The company offers a self-service cloud-based platform that allows buyers to plan, manage, optimize, and measure data-driven digital advertising campaigns across various ad formats and channels, including video, display, audio, digital-out-of-home, native, and social on various devices, such as computers, mobile devices, televisions, and streaming devices.
